03

3. Treat attorney approval as a substantive safeguard

Bosseo states that the firm approves every page before publication. For legal news, approval is more than a publishing preference. It gives you a chance to check the source, jurisdiction, date, legal characterization, tone, disclaimers and call to action before your firm’s name appears beside the coverage. The public page also describes attorney-angle writing that explains what happened and what it may mean for affected people. That description should be tested against your own professional-responsibility review. [bosseo-products]

Recommended approach

Clarify who receives an approval request, what information accompanies it, how a page is revised or declined, and what review standard your firm will use. Do not approve a page merely because the underlying event is newsworthy; approve it only when the legal explanation is accurate, useful and appropriate for your firm.

05

5. Decide whether the archive earns its place on your site

Bosseo presents published news pages as an archive that can continue answering later searches. An archive can be useful when each page contains durable explanatory value, clear sourcing and a sensible connection to a practice area. It can also become difficult to manage if stories are thin, repetitive, outdated or geographically unclear. Google’s guidance emphasizes original value, accuracy and relevance for scaled content. [google-scaled-content]

Recommended approach

Set an archive policy before publication. Decide how your firm will review older pages, correct changed law, handle links that no longer work, identify historical reporting and remove or update pages that no longer provide accurate legal information. Ask how approved pages remain under your control on your domain.

06

6. Define qualified inquiry measurement before launch

Bosseo’s public page lists ROI Dashboard and Lead Attribution among its products and says those products can connect marketing activity with outcomes. The Legal News page itself describes pages carrying the firm’s name, practice areas and call to action. Neither page establishes what your firm will count as a qualified inquiry, how attribution will be configured for your website or calls, or what result a particular Egg Harbor story will produce. [bosseo-products]

Recommended approach

Agree on definitions before relying on reports. Separate a page visit from a contact, a contact from a qualified inquiry, and a qualified inquiry from a retained matter. Review geographic fit, practice fit and source story during intake so you can decide whether Legal News contributes useful inquiries—not merely traffic.
